Learn more. song with most f wordsWebAug 15, 2011 · my approach is explained below. I calculated upto keypoints and orientations for all octaves. ( In this I have 2 images in each octave). the keypoints in octaves of size 128*128, 64*64,32*32. If I want to represent these keypoints on an image of 256*256 image, how I can represent? (My doubt is for eg. 64*64 image has keypoints range upto (64,64) ). small hard painful lump on shoulderWeb14 hours ago · A minor disaster almost struck during the first of three Tampa stops on Taylor Swift ‘s The Eras Tour.
